Makefile revision 39355
1#	From: @(#)Makefile	8.3 (Berkeley) 1/7/94
2#	$Id: Makefile,v 1.110 1998/09/05 12:25:50 asami Exp $
3
4# XXX MISSING:		deroff diction graph learn plot
5#			spell spline struct xsend
6# XXX Use GNU versions: apropos bc dc diff grep ld man patch ptx uucp whatis
7# Moved to secure: bdes
8#
9SUBDIR=	apply \
10	at \
11	banner \
12	basename \
13	biff \
14	c89 \
15	calendar \
16	cap_mkdb \
17	chat \
18	checknr \
19	chflags \
20	chpass \
21	cksum \
22	cmp \
23	col \
24	colcrt \
25	colldef \
26	colrm \
27	column \
28	comm \
29	compile_et \
30	compress \
31	chkey \
32	cpp \
33	ctags \
34	cut \
35	dirname \
36	du \
37	ee \
38	env \
39	error \
40	expand \
41	f2c \
42	false \
43	fetch \
44	file \
45	file2c \
46	find \
47	finger \
48	fmt \
49	fold \
50	fpr \
51	from \
52	fsplit \
53	ftp \
54	gencat \
55	getopt \
56	global \
57	head \
58	hexdump \
59	id \
60	indent \
61	ipcrm \
62	ipcs \
63	join \
64	jot \
65	kdump \
66	key \
67	keyinfo \
68	keyinit \
69	keylogin \
70	keylogout \
71	killall \
72	ktrace \
73	kzip \
74	lam \
75	last \
76	lastcomm \
77	leave \
78	ldd \
79	lex \
80	limits \
81	locate \
82	lock \
83	lockf \
84	logger \
85	login \
86	logname \
87	look \
88	lorder \
89	lsvfs \
90	m4 \
91	mail \
92	make \
93	mesg \
94	mkdep \
95	mkfifo \
96	mklocale \
97	mkstr \
98	mktemp \
99	mk_cmds \
100	more \
101	msgs \
102	ncal \
103	netstat \
104	newkey \
105	nfsstat \
106	nice \
107	nohup \
108	objformat \
109	opieinfo \
110	opiekey \
111	opiepasswd \
112	pagesize \
113	passwd \
114	paste \
115	pr \
116	printenv \
117	printf \
118	quota \
119	rdist \
120	renice \
121	rev \
122	rlogin \
123	rpcgen \
124	rpcinfo \
125	rs \
126	rsh \
127	rup \
128	ruptime \
129	rusers \
130	rwall \
131	rwho \
132	script \
133	sed \
134	shar \
135	showmount \
136	soelim \
137	split \
138	su \
139	symorder \
140	tail \
141	talk \
142	tconv \
143	tcopy \
144	tee \
145	tftp \
146	time \
147	tip \
148	tn3270 \
149	top \
150	touch \
151	tput \
152	tr \
153	true \
154	tset \
155	tsort \
156	tty \
157	ul \
158	uname \
159	unexpand \
160	unifdef \
161	uniq \
162	units \
163	unvis \
164	users \
165	uudecode \
166	uuencode \
167	vacation \
168	vgrind \
169	vi \
170	vis \
171	w \
172	wall \
173	wc \
174	what \
175	whereis \
176	which \
177	who \
178	whois \
179	window \
180	write \
181	xargs \
182	xinstall \
183	xlint \
184	xstr \
185	yacc \
186	yes \
187	ypcat \
188	ypmatch \
189	ypwhich
190SUBDIR+=minigzip
191
192.if defined(RELEASEDIR) || !exists(${.CURDIR}/../kerberosIV) || defined(NOCRYPT) || !defined(MAKE_KERBEROS4)
193# releases do need both
194SUBDIR+=telnet
195.endif
196
197.if ${MACHINE_ARCH} == "i386"
198# Things that don't compile on alpha or are aout specific:
199SUBDIR+=ar \
200	brandelf \
201	dig \
202	dnsquery \
203	fstat \
204	gcore \
205	gprof \
206	gprof4 \
207	host \
208	modstat \
209	mt \
210	nm \
211	ranlib \
212	sasc \
213	size \
214	strings \
215	strip \
216	systat \
217	truss \
218	vmstat
219.if ${OBJFORMAT} == aout
220SUBDIR+=doscmd
221.endif
222.endif
223
224.include <bsd.subdir.mk>
225